Holding Companies and Venture Builders: A Strategic Comparison
Both holding organizations and venture creators represent intriguing methods to cultivating innovation and generating returns, yet their basic operations and goals differ significantly. Umbrella organizations primarily purchase existing firms across diverse areas, capitalizing on synergies and administering economic results. In contrast, venture constructors concentrate on building original businesses from scratch, typically in emerging technologies. Parent companies stress reliability and current revenue.Venture builders prioritize quick growth and sector innovation.The danger picture also changes; umbrella organizations generally take on smaller danger than venture creators. Ultimately, the optimal option relies on the investor's specific investment perspective and appetite for risk and benefit.
